
Breathwork is one of the most accessible and effective tools for calming the nervous system, reducing stress, and improving overall well-being. In this solo episode, I explore the science behind breathwork, how it influences the body’s stress response, and why intentional breathing can be a game-changer for caregivers and parents looking to create more ease in daily life.
I share simple breathwork techniques that can be seamlessly woven into your routines, whether you need a moment of calm in the morning, a reset during a stressful afternoon, or a way to unwind before bed. By tuning into the rhythm of your breath, you can cultivate greater awareness, presence, and resilience.
